About Monier

Monier is very clear about why they serve the homeowners of New Zealand. Monier is here to help protect the people . Having supplied roofing products for more than 100 years, Monier has protected thousands of families from the harsh New Zealand climate.

It's something Monier takes very seriously.

The enduring success of Monier is underpinned by their commitment to quality Australian-made roofing products, superior customer service and continued innovation. Monier nurtures the entire process, from manufacturing tiles in Australia right through to installation on site. This is how Monier can ensure homeowners are getting the best quality products and service.

However, it's not all about protection: it's about beauty too and first impressions count when it comes to the look of a home. Monier continues to innovate, because they know that design trends change and technology continues to improve the performance of the roof. Because of this, Monier has launched New Zealand’s first integrated modular flat solar tile system (SOLARtile).

Monier has also delivered new coating technologies for concrete tiles that far surpass competitors by way of longevity and introduced the Elemental Composite Lightweight roofing system. Monier is all about creating strong and beautiful roofs that will protect people.
